Umbilicus
Defined in 2 dictionaries — Cyclopedic (1922), Kinney (1893)
The Cyclopedic Law Dictionary
Walter A. Shumaker and George Foster Longsdorf; ed. James C. Cahill · 1922
(Lat.) Literally, the navel; the center of any thing. The name given to the fourth and middle part of the Digests, consisting of eight books, from the twentieth to the twenty-seventh, both inclusive.
